I need to add image in Action sheet item using UIAlertController
. I add using:
UIImage *image = [UIImage imageNamed:@"icon.png"];
[alertAction setValue:image forKey:@"image"];
And results as:
The problem is that: I need the image & text to be centrally aligned and resize the height of Cancel button
How can i do that, please share some code.
Thanks!
Well, here is the Runtime Header file for
UIAlertAction
. You can neither change the frame ofimage
nor you can change the height ofCancel
button.So what is the solution?
The only solution that I could figure is to make a custom view with UIVisualEffect and show/animate it like
UIActionSheet
. Basically you need to imitateUIActionSheet
.That said, I would like to welcome other solutions as well.